What is the purpose of sending a monthly newsletter to customers?

Newsletters keep customers and prospects up to date with developments in your company. By selecting the right content, you can keep your audience informed on topics such as new products, special promotional offers and your company’s participation in exhibitions and conferences.

What is the purpose of a news letter?

A newsletter is a tool used by businesses and organizations to share relevant and valuable information with their network of customers, prospects and subscribers. Newsletters give you direct access to your audience’s inbox, allowing you to share engaging content, promote sales and drive traffic to your website.

How do I send an email to my list?

How to Send a Message to a Distribution List in Outlook

  1. Create a new email message in Outlook.
  2. Select To.
  3. Highlight the distribution list.
  4. Select Bcc.
  5. In the To text box, type your email address.
  6. Select OK.
  7. Compose the message.
  8. Select Send to send the email to everyone on the distribution list.
